## Step 4: Slimming the container image

Welcome aboard. This step moves the Ferrokit service from the old full-fat base image to our slim distroless build. Expect the image to shrink from roughly 1.2 GB to under 90 MB. Note that the slim image has no shell, so debugging happens via the sidecar. Rebuild locally, run the smoke suite, then push to the internal registry. The slim build requires the following configuration values.

config for baweg-yawep:
[quenion]
host = quenion.qorveltech.local
user = quenion_svc
database = quenion_prod

**14:22** — Tilecaster prefetcher on the Marrow cluster began fetching tiles for zoom levels outside the viewport bounds. Memory climbed fast. **14:31** — Orla paged; prefetch queue disabled via feature flag. **14:48** — Root cause: off-by-one in the bounding-box expansion merged that morning. Fix cherry-picked, canary clean by 15:10. If you're new: always check flag state before touching Tilecaster config. The offending deploy is identified by the token below.

pipeline stamp: htk21_cc68b8e00e3cb5ca75ae8

## Deployment: Archiving cold buckets

Cold storage buckets on Fenwick older than 180 days get archived by the `tundra-sweep` job. Do not delete manually; the sweep handles tombstones and index cleanup. Archival runs nightly from the ops runner. If a bucket is pinned, the job skips it and logs a warning. The archiver reads its configuration from the values below.

deployment values, yageg-hahig:
WENAEL_HOST=wenael.tolvaqlabs.internal
WENAEL_PORT=4000

# Scanline Service — Environments

Scanline handles the barcode scanner integration for Parfitt warehouses. Three environments: dev, staging, prod. Support should only touch staging when reproducing customer scans. Prod scanners auto-reconnect; if one drops for more than five minutes, escalate to the Scanline on-call instead of restarting the gateway yourself. Each environment's gateway boots with the configuration values listed directly below.

deployment values, yagef-yawip:
ELIOX_PIN=5303
ELIOX_METRICS_HOST=metrics.eliox.paliqworks.corp
ELIOX_LOG_LEVEL=error
ELIOX_TENANT=praiel